       NS GROUP, INC. ANNOUNCES SALE OF IMPERIAL ADHESIVES


Newport, Kentucky - NS Group, Inc. announced today that it has
entered into an Agreement to sell for cash, its wholly-owned
subsidiary, Imperial Adhesives, Inc.,  to Sovereign Specialty
Chemicals, Inc. for approximately $27 million.  The transaction
is subject to customary closing conditions, including antitrust
approval under HSR.

Mr. Rene J. Robichaud, President and CEO of NS Group, Inc.
stated, "This is a real win-win situation for NS Group and
Imperial.  It allows us to redeploy a significant amount of
capital while placing Imperial in a growth environment with
Sovereign."

Imperial Adhesives was purchased by NS Group in 1985 and
represents approximately 10% of  its net sales.

NS Group, Inc. is a leading producer of tubular products serving
the energy industry and certain industrial markets.  The Company
manufactures seamless and welded tubular steel products which are
used in the drilling and transmission of oil and natural gas.  NS
Group's industrial products include special bar quality (SBQ)
products used in critical weight bearing applications.  Log on to

Sovereign Specialty Chemicals, Inc. is a leading developer,
marketer and distributor of high-performance specialty adhesives,
sealants and coatings that are utilized in a variety of
industrial and commercial applications.  Headquartered in
Chicago, Sovereign was founded by Robert Covalt and a group of
private investors in 1996.  Sovereign has grown organically and
through acquisitions, becoming one of the premier companies in
its field.
